我试图通过CursorLoader从sqlite db查询数据.当我浏览android开发者网站的文档时,我找不到限制查询.
CursorLoader(Context context, Uri uri, String[] projection, String selection, String[] selectionArgs, String sortOrder)
如何在CursorLoader中实现限制?
提前致谢
我正在尝试使用AsyncTask
服务器进行自动完成.我在这里分享了我的代码.
这是我的代码AutocompleteTextwatcher
:
AutoCompleteTextView textView = (AutoCompleteTextView) findViewById(R.id.mainautocomplete);
textView.addTextChangedListener(new TextWatcher() {
@Override
public void afterTextChanged(Editable editable) {
}
@Override
public void beforeTextChanged(CharSequence charSequence, int arg1, int arg2, int arg3) {
}
@Override
public void onTextChanged(CharSequence charSequence, int start, int before, int count) {
String text=charSequence.toString();
if (text.length() > 3) {
MyAsyncTask myTask = new MyAsyncTask();
try {
ArrayList<String> adapterList = new ArrayList<String>();
adapterList=myTask.execute(url).get();/*My Web service url*/
if(!adapterList.isEmpty()){
Log.v("ADPTER LIST",adapterList.toString());
adapter = new ArrayAdapter<String>(getApplicationContext(), R.layout.list_item, adapterList);
textView.setAdapter(adapter);
}else{ …
Run Code Online (Sandbox Code Playgroud) 我想获取列表视图项的文本.而我正在制作上下文菜单的标题是项目的单击文本.
这是我的观点
<LinearLayout
android:id="@+id/innerlayout"
android:layout_width="fill_parent"
android:layout_height="0dp"
android:clickable="true"
android:layout_weight="0.85"
android:orientation="vertical" >
<ListView
android:id="@android:id/list"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
/>
</LinearLayout>
Run Code Online (Sandbox Code Playgroud)
在oncreate中我设置了简单的游标适配器
SimpleCursorAdapter mysqliteadapter=new SimpleCursorAdapter(this,R.layout.thepatientrow,cursor,from,to);
setListAdapter(mysqliteadapter);
Run Code Online (Sandbox Code Playgroud)
在OnCreateContextMenu中,我想通过选择项文本设置Heder标题
public void onCreateContextMenu(ContextMenu menu, View v,ContextMenu.ContextMenuInfo menuInfo){
super.onCreateContextMenu(menu, v, menuInfo);
menu.setHeaderTitle("");
menu.add(Menu.NONE,CONTEXT_MENU_DELETE_ITEM,Menu.NONE,"Delete");
menu.add(Menu.NONE,CONTEXT_MENU_UPDATE,Menu.NONE,"Update");
}
Run Code Online (Sandbox Code Playgroud)
请告诉您宝贵的建议.
我添加了一些图片以便于您理解
我想显示上下文菜单标题,如下所示
我想重定向PHP页面并将数据发布到该页面而不使用Header("Location:http://www.example.com")
.
如果有人知道请帮助我.我也尝试了一些Zend功能.请清楚解释一下.
谢谢